Transaction 113ccd138abe032d888cc287ecf5a1b861ce0a975959640ad767c301264c4645

1 Input
2 Outputs
  • 113ccd138abe032d888cc287ecf5a1b861ce0a975959640ad767c301264c4645:0
  • value  17512
    address  14rdgQSEAAG36akWwfEZN4jknZDQCZqZnp
  • 113ccd138abe032d888cc287ecf5a1b861ce0a975959640ad767c301264c4645:1
  • value  1870628
    address  34LcM7QXewPtFM3V832okqBRWfVJsE4giR